hello doctor, what to do in 8th month to increase baby's weight in pregnancy ?

1 Answer
POOJA KOTHARIMom of a 8 yr 5 m old boy2 years ago
A. Poultry: Eggs and chicken are great sources of protein. They help increase fetus weight along with the benefits of low cholesterol and Omega fatty acids. Soybean: A protein substitute for vegetarians, it also contains iron, healthy fats and fibre along with other minerals.
